Requirements
  • CPA and public accounting experience required (Big 4 preferred)
  • BS/BA degree in Finance or Accounting and CPA is required
  • Strong knowledge of US GAAP, including ASC 606 and ASC 842 reporting requirements
  • 6+ years of relevant work experience, including experience managing financial reporting at a public company and Big 4 public accounting experience
  • Previous public accounting and public company reporting exposure is highly preferred
  • Experience working in the tech sector or an equally fast growing, ever-changing global organization
  • Strong business acumen with problem-solving creativity and commercial judgment
  • Highly organized with the ability to work under pressure and establish best practices
  • Exceptional communication and stakeholder management skills
Responsibilities
  • Overseeing the Company’s financial reporting process, including SEC reporting (Forms 10-Q and 10-K) in accordance with US GAAP, and other financial and government statutory reporting as required.
  • Supporting the annual audit and quarterly review activities with external auditors as well as testing and documentation around internal controls.
  • Overseeing compliance and review of SOX reporting and documentation.
  • Ensuring the proper integration of new accounting pronouncements into financial statements.
  • Ensuring compliance with all SEC and GAAP disclosure requirements.
  • Participate with the Company’s management and committees and when appropriate on audit, controls, and risk management items.
  • Prepare and manage the quarterly SEC reporting calendar, including coordination with external auditors, executives, finance, legal and investor relations departments.
  • Review the monthly and quarterly financial reporting package as provided by the accounting team, including income statement and balance sheet analysis, and various management reports.
  • Prepare monthly/quarterly stock-based compensation expense entries and other technical accounting related journal entries.
  • Prepare quarterly cash flow and equity statements.
  • Prepare quarterly earnings per share calculation.
  • Assist with technical accounting of ASC 606 Revenue Recognition process, including but not limited to review of new contracts, all related revenue recognition accounting and working with closely with Accounting Manager and cross-functional team on new product introduction and revenue recognition considerations.
  • Manage ASC 842 Lease accounting process, included but not limited to review of new contacts, all related accounting and review of capitalization schedules Provide accounting guidance for newly issued accounting rules and determine implications resulting from contemplated or executed transactions and contracts.
  • Review of new customer contracts, leases, debt and equity arrangements to determine the proper GAAP treatments.
  • Draft, update, and review accounting policies and procedures, including white papers, that ensure the highest level of compliance with pronouncement and guidance with US GAAP, specific to our industry.
  • Enhance the financial reporting process by streamlining, refining and improving the monthly financial reporting package and the quarterly and year end financials including related footnotes.
  • Work as part of cross-functional teams with accounting and finance to execute various special projects and transactions and preparation of financial reporting as directed.
  • Build the processes needed to uplift our accounting processes in order to comply with best practice financial reporting requirements in areas such as management estimates and equity accounting.
  • Support with ad hoc projects and month-end close activities.

Xos Trucks specializes in developing advanced battery-electric trucks, charging infrastructure, and fleet management platforms for medium- and heavy-duty commercial use, prioritizing environmental consciousness and aiming to optimize total cost of ownership. The company's products include medium- and heavy-duty battery-electric trucks, charging infrastructure, and energy solutions, as well as an intuitive fleet management platform.
